The main benefits of a composite door lie in the security and attractiveness that they bring to your home.  The security comes from the solid core composite which makes it very strong.  When combined with excellent locks the composite doors mean they are very difficult for burglars to break in to.

Security when working from home

Many people have saved on costs by working from home in the recent tough economic climate. This has resulted in many people having valuable property, work documents etc. at home in garden or outdoor offices etc.  Vandalism and break-ins can not only cause distress and loss of valuables, but also loss of time and credibility if information stored on customer etc is stolen or destroyed through vandalism.

The fact that many businesses fail to back up electronic information on a regular basis makes home businesses even more susceptible.  Therefore any affordable way of adding additional security to a home office is worth considering.

A composite door tends to be fitted as the main front door to a house, or indeed, home office.  As it looks like a traditional front door in many respects it does not ruin the front aspect of your property or outbuilding.

Available in woodgrain, pvc (upvc) and a wide range of colours, there really is no better way of combining high security with an attractive frontage.
